Editor:

To the driver who killed the fawn on the 8400 block of Redrooffs Road Monday night: Maybe you were coming back from a free-from-COVID party, or a long-deserved night after work at the bar, but you were definitely going too fast. Or maybe you were a tourist, and local speed limits just don’t apply to you.

One of my neighbours says there are lots of deer in the woods. But not this one anymore. I’ve seen locals stop for this fawn and its doe, letting them cross the road where one trail connects with another on the other side. Very cute, very Sunshine Coast tourist-scenic. The corpse is pretty mangled this morning, with ravens picking at the intestines. Not exactly where you want to take your selfie.

Mary Beth Knechtel, Halfmoon Bay
